python中description_python中cursor.description什么意思
展開全部
connection=MySQLdb.connect(host='localhost',user='用戶名',passwd='密碼',db='數(shù)據(jù)庫??名',charset='gbk')
(2)用建立好的connection對象創(chuàng)建cursor對象;cursor=connction.cursor()
(3)用cursor對象操作數(shù)據(jù)庫。cursor對象用于處理和接收數(shù)據(jù),它對數(shù)e69da5e6ba9062616964757a686964616f31333363373734據(jù)庫進(jìn)行查詢、插入、刪除等各種操作。
(i)執(zhí)行某條SQL語句。
cursor.execute("SQL語句")
(ii)得到域的名字
allFields=cursor.description
(iii)取得執(zhí)行(1)中的SQL語句(主要是select查詢語句)后返回的記錄allRecords=cursor.fetchall()
(4)cursor執(zhí)行完刪除、插入等改變數(shù)據(jù)庫的S數(shù)據(jù)庫操作后要提交事務(wù)給connection對象,查詢語句不用提交事務(wù),真正改變數(shù)據(jù)庫。
connection.commit()
(5)先關(guān)閉cursor對象,然后關(guān)閉connection對象。
cursor.close()
connection.close()
總結(jié)
以上是生活随笔為你收集整理的python中description_python中cursor.description什么意思的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 在.NET中使用正则表达式对太平洋产品参
- 下一篇: openinstall与太平洋汽车达成合